The GMMI plan features:

Unique to GMMI Global Medical Insurance:

  • Special rates on global medical insurance for overseas travel, specifically missionaries, charitable travelers and expatriates, non-profit sector workers, aid workers, and social good entrepreneurs
  • The plan is called “missionary insurance,” but any non-profit, charitable or social good organization can use it, as can volunteers and their families
  • High lifetime limits of $1,000,000USD (Bronze) to $5,000,000 (Silver/Gold) to $8,000,000 per individual (on Platinum)
  • “Deductible carry forward” – If you do not meet your deductible in a year, it will be counted towards the next year’s deductible
  • 50% of your deductible waived if treated outside the USA up to $2500. No co-insurance
  • 50% of your deductible waived in the USA up to $2500 if you use IMG’s medical concierge service to select a care provider
  • Healthy Travel Preventative Coverage – Up to $250 for vaccinations and preventative prescriptions prior to departure
  • Freedom to Choose – Select your own health care provider, no matter where you are in the world
  • Medical evacuation coverage up to $50,000USD on Bronze and Silver, and up to the maximum policy limit on Gold and Platinum
  • Global medical health coverage – You can choose between “worldwide” or “worldwide excluding”

  • Repatriation of remains (Return of mortal remains)
  • Bedside visit (Emergency reunion)
  • Preventative Care – No waiting period on wellness benefits.
  • And many other medical and non-medical benefits (see brochure)
  • Choose to pay monthly, quarterly, semi-annually, or annually
  • MyIMG:
    Log on to the secure, 24-hour online portal, MyIMGSM, to submit and view your claims, manage your account, search for providers, live chat with representatives and more
  • Pre-existing Medical Coverage:
    Silver/Gold – Available after 24 months of continuous coverage, but wait period may be waived (see below).
  • Maternity coverage only on Platinum Plan:
    Family Matters Maternity Program (available after 10 months of coverage) covers delivery, wellness, newborn care & congenital disorders
    $50,000 lifetime maximum. $200 newborn preventative care benefit for the first 31 days – 12 months after birth
    $250,000 maximum for newborn care & congenital disorders for the first 31 days after birth
    $2,500 additional deductible per pregnancy

There are two forms of coverage for these plans, Worldwide or Worldwide Excluding.

  • The “Worldwide” will allow coverage in every country (although “Worldwide including in-the-U.S.A. coverage” is only good for up to six months per policy year).
  • The “Worldwide Excluding” excludes coverage in the U.S., Canada, China, Hong Kong, Japan, Macau, Singapore, and Taiwan, and is priced accordingly.

Especially for U.S. citizens, there are a couple of things to keep in mind. Medical expenses in the U.S. are very high. Should you receive medical care in the U.S., you would want to be sure that your plan has adequate benefits to meet those potential expenses. If there is a catastrophic illness (or injury) and someone returns to the U.S. for care, having adequate U.S. coverage is essential. If you are a non-U.S. citizen and not in Southeast Asia, you may want to consider “Worldwide Excluding” in order to save money.

 

Medical evacuation insurance:

International medical evacuation is essential for those living overseas especially if in a more remote area, or live in an area with poor health facilities. Depending on the situation, a medical evacuation may cost from $25,000 – $250,000. Even if you have a great hospital in the city you are living in, they may not be able to take care of every medical condition. If that is the case, they would most likely request a medical evacuation out of country, or to another city. The Bronze and Silver plans have the lowest limit of the four plans for medical evacuation. That limit is $50,000. If considering Bronze or Silver, please consider if this amount will be adequate for your needs.

Maternity:

If you have potential plans to get pregnant or adopt a child, it is important to think about maternity benefits on your international medical insurance plan. Maternity insurance benefits are only available on the Platinum plan – Family Matters Maternity Program. There is a 10 month waiting period for maternity benefits to be available, and an additional $2500 deductible. (Waiting period for conception is 24 months if a woman applies for Platinum by herself.) Outside of the Platinum plan, there is no coverage whatsoever for pregnancy or complications of pregnancy on Bronze, Silver or Gold plans.

If you have maternity coverage, you can add your newborn (or adopted child) within 30 days of birth (or adoption) for automatic acceptance (no underwriting). If you don’t have Platinum, then your newborn or adopted child must have a completed application and go through underwriting. For adopted children, underwriting can be difficult because of lack of health history. This is why considering whether or not you might need the maternity benefit is important.

 

Pre-existing Medical Coverage

Bronze – Excluded
Silver/Gold – $50,000 lifetime maximum; $5,000 per period of coverage for unknown conditions. Available after 24 months of continuous coverage**. Will be covered same as any other illness as of the effective date if proof of creditable coverage is provided and accepted (see below).
Platinum – N/A

**If applicants can verify prior health insurance, with no significant break in coverage (63 days), IMG may accept this as “Creditable Coverage” and waive the 24 month waiting period (Final decision is subject to Underwriters approval). “Creditable Coverage” is defined as a group health plan provided by a U.S. employer or Health Insurance Issuer. Or individual major medical health insurance provided by a Health Insurance Issuer. Or other Public Health Plan (any comprehensive health plan established or maintained by a State or the U.S. government).

ACA AND INTERNATIONAL HEALTH INSURANCE

International short term and long term medical plans are not ACA-compliant, and are not required by law to be compliant. Regardless of compliance, you can still receive medical care in the U.S. through these plans which include coverage inside the U.S.
